Solana News

Scalability, lightning-fast, and low-cost transactions are Solana’s signature flagship entry into the crypto space. However, outages have characterized its journey since its inception. This year alone, instances of congestion issues have led to massive transaction delays and failures according to Solana News.

Analysts note that multiple incidents of outages over the past two years caused delays and dropped transactions, a loophole unacceptable for a blockchain aiming to lead the industry.

What you will get:  Simple steps to start trading c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um How to choose a reliable crypto exchange with low fees and strong security Key tips to read crypto price charts and manage trading risks How to stay updated with market-moving news and practice safely before investing Introduction Cryptocurrency trading has exploded in popularity as an easy way to earn online. With simple guidance you can start trading Bitcoin Ethereum and other altcoins using your phone or computer. This guide gives clear steps for beginners. What Is Crypto Trading and How Does It Work Crypto trading is buying and selling digital currencies like Bitcoin Ethereum Cardano or Solana to make a profit. You buy when prices are low and sell when they go higher. There are two main trading types: Spot trading: You own actual coins. Derivatives trading: You trade based on price movements without owning coins. Spot trading is perfect for beginners because it’s more straightforward and less risky. Step 1 Choose a Reliable Crypto Exchange Select a trusted crypto exchange. Popular beginner-friendly options: Binance: Low fees and many altcoins Coinbase: Easy for beginners with strong security Kraken: Great support and euro compatibility Bybit: Simple interface with spot and futures Look for: Easy sign up and verification Strong security (2FA, cold storage) Low trading fees and fast euro or fiat deposits Wide selection of coins and high volume Step 2 Learn Crypto Chart Reading Reading price charts will improve your crypto trading success. Key concepts: Trend lines: Overall up or down movements Support levels: Prices where value tends to bounce up Resistance levels: Prices where value tends to slow or reverse Start with basic charts like candlestick charts. Many platforms like Binance and Kraken offer built-in guides. Step 3 Manage Risk and Use Stop Losses Crypto prices are very volatile and can change fast. Protect your investment by: Investing only what you can afford to lose Using stop-loss orders to sell automatically at a set lower price Not risking more than 1–2% of your portfolio on any trade This risk management helps you stay in the game long term. Step 4 Stay Updated with Real-Time Crypto News Crypto markets respond instantly to news. Use reliable sources like Vr Soldier, CoinDesk, CoinTelegraph and The Block. Track: Bitcoin ETF decisions New coin listings on exchanges Regulatory changes Major partnerships and developments Following crypto news helps you predict good entry and exit points. Step 5 Use Demo Accounts to Practice Many exchanges like Binance and Bybit offer demo accounts or testnets. Practice trading with virtual money first. This helps you learn: How orders work Chart reading in real time Trading fees and order types Once you feel confident, move to small real trades.
